Business
Insider online money magazine has ranked the “most expensive” concerts in America, according to overall
Ticketmaster purchases.
Oklahoma native
Garth Brooks tops that list. Customers spent an average of $618 per overall purchase on the Ticketmaster website.
Jay-Z took the second spot with an average of $603 spent per purchase in 2011. The “
Country Megaticket” was No. 3 (and includes a bill of Okies
Rascal Flatts and
Toby Keith) at $552 per purchase.
Oklahoma rock festival
Rocklahoma took the No. 4 spot with $551 spent on Ticketmaster per purchase. The top 10 was rounded out by
Jon Bon Jovi,
Andrea Bocelli,
Coachella festival,
Celine Dion,
Jay Chou and
Z100’s Jingle Ball (New York City).
These numbers don’t necessarily mean the tickets cost the most per ticket — they show that fans purchased multiple tickets for the events.
